How they compare
Kyrgyzstan currently reports 2.6 against 1.55 in Spain, a difference of 1.05.
That makes Kyrgyzstan's figure about 1.7 times Spain's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 11 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Kyrgyzstan ahead.
Kyrgyzstan ranks 47th and Spain ranks 50th of 76 countries.
Kyrgyzstan has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
